Purpose of the study: This study aimed to develop a Mini Dictionary of Literary Text Terms as a learning medium for Class XI students at Al-Washliyah 1 Senior High School Medan to improve their understanding of literary concepts and terminology. Methodology: This study employed the Research and Development (R&D) method, following the Borg and Gall development model. Data collection involved observation and questionnaires. The study included 62 students from Class XI Science and Social Science streams, with a sample of 31 students from Class XI Science. Expert validation assessments were conducted by two material experts, two design experts, and a teacher. Main Findings: Validation results from Material Expert I (92%) and Material Expert II (77%) classified the dictionary as "Decent." Design Expert I (84%) rated it as "Decent," while Design Expert II (90%) categorized it as "Very Decent." The teacher’s evaluation resulted in a "Very Decent" (87%) rating. These findings indicate that the Mini Dictionary of Literary Text Terms is valid and suitable as a learning medium for Class XI students. Novelty/Originality of this study: This study introduces a specialized Mini Dictionary tailored for Class XI students, enhancing literary text learning through a structured and validated resource. The findings contribute to literacy development in Indonesian high schools by offering a pedagogically sound and validated learning tool that improves students' comprehension of literary terminology.
